Bread, gluten free contains 248 calories per 100 g serving. This serving contains 5.2 g of fat, 4.3 g of protein and 46 g of carbohydrate. The latter is 3.5 g sugar and 4.3 g of dietary fiber, the rest is complex carbohydrate. Bread, gluten free contains 1 g of saturated fat and 0 mg of cholesterol per serving. 100 g of Bread, gluten free contains 0.00 mcg vitamin A, 0.0 mg vitamin C, 0.00 mcg vitamin D as well as 2.63 mg of iron, 138.00 mg of calcium, 75 mg of potassium. Bread, gluten free belong to 'Yeast breads' food category.
